Regulations to control air pollution from ships

Draft regulations to introduce air quality measures to control sulphur and nitrogen oxide emissions from ships.

These draft regulations amend the Merchant Shipping (Prevention of Air Pollution from Ships) Regulations 2008 to implement several air quality measures to control sulphur and nitrogen oxide (SOx and NOx) emissions from ships. In particular, they limit the maximum sulphur content of marine fuels used by ships to 0.5% and apply the stricter NOx Tier III limit for new ships operating in the North Sea and English Channel.

These regulations will also ensure the new emissions controls can be effectively enforced, benefitting public health and the environment in UK coastal areas.
